Abstract


The dizzy return of the theology to the politics is one of the symptomatic phenomena of this post - modern period we live. However, it is necessary to rethink the politics without theology and to articulate a radical critique of the theological-politics. Therefore, politics could recover their relativity and historicity. In order to address this, the critique of Carl Schmitt could be one of the strategies to get the separation between the political and the religious. In spite of the arduous of this work, it is primordial since the future politics will depend on its success or failure.
